@test "simple load data from file into table" {
|
|
cat <<DELIM > 1pk5col-ints.csv
|
|
pk||c1||c2||c3||c4||c5
|
|
0||1||2||3||4||5
|
|
1||1||2||3||4||5
|
|
DELIM
|
|
|
|
run dolt sql << SQL
|
|
SET secure_file_priv='./';
|
|
CREATE TABLE test(pk int primary key, c1 int, c2 int, c3 int, c4 int, c5 int);
|
|
LOAD DATA INFILE '1pk5col-ints.csv' INTO TABLE test CHARACTER SET UTF8MB4 FIELDS TERMINATED BY '||' ESCAPED BY '' LINES TERMINATED BY '\n' IGNORE 1 LINES;
|
|
SQL
|
|
|
|
[ "$status" -eq 0 ]
|
|
|
|
run dolt sql -r csv -q "select * from test"
|
|
|
|
[ "$status" -eq 0 ]
|
|
[ "${lines[0]}" = "pk,c1,c2,c3,c4,c5"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[1]}" = "0,1,2,3,4,5"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[2]}" = "1,1,2,3,4,5" ]
|
|
}

@test "load data works with enclosed terms" {
|
|
cat <<DELIM > 1pk5col-ints.csv
|
|
pk||c1||c2||c3||c4||c5
|
|
"0"||"1"||"2"||"3"||"4"||"5"
|
|
"1"||"1"||"2"||"3"||"4"||"5"
|
|
DELIM
|
|
|
|
run dolt sql << SQL
|
|
SET secure_file_priv='./';
|
|
CREATE TABLE test(pk int primary key, c1 int, c2 int, c3 int, c4 int, c5 int);
|
|
LOAD DATA INFILE '1pk5col-ints.csv' INTO TABLE test CHARACTER SET UTF8MB4 FIELDS TERMINATED BY '||' ENCLOSED BY '"' ESCAPED BY '' LINES TERMINATED BY '\n' IGNORE 1 LINES;
|
|
SQL
|
|
|
|
[ "$status" -eq 0 ]
|
|
|
|
run dolt sql -r csv -q "select * from test"
|
|
|
|
[ "$status" -eq 0 ]
|
|
[ "${lines[0]}" = "pk,c1,c2,c3,c4,c5"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[1]}" = "0,1,2,3,4,5"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[2]}" = "1,1,2,3,4,5" ]
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
@test "load data works with prefixed terms" {
|
|
cat <<DELIM > prefixed.txt
|
|
pk
|
|
sssHi
|
|
sssHello
|
|
ignore me
|
|
sssYo
|
|
DELIM
|
|
|
|
run dolt sql << SQL
|
|
SET secure_file_priv='./';
|
|
CREATE TABLE test(pk longtext);
|
|
LOAD DATA INFILE 'prefixed.txt' INTO TABLE test CHARACTER SET UTF8MB4 LINES STARTING BY 'sss' IGNORE 1 LINES;
|
|
SQL
|
|
|
|
[ "$status" -eq 0 ]
|
|
|
|
run dolt sql -r csv -q "select * from test ORDER BY pk"
|
|
|
|
[ "$status" -eq 0 ]
|
|
[ "${lines[0]}" = "pk"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[1]}" = "Hello"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[2]}" = "Hi" ]
|
|
[ "${lines[3]}" = "Yo" ]
|
|
}
